Une vulnérabilité de type injection SQL a été découverte dans Symantec Web Gateway.

Description

Une vulnérabilité de type injection SQL a été corrigée dans l'interface graphique de gestion de Symantec Web Gateway.

Solution

Se référer au bulletin de sécurité de l'éditeur pour l'obtention des correctifs (cf. section Documentation).

Symantec Web Gateway 4.5.x.
